Tantangan dan Solusi Penggunaan Mockup dalam Proyek Pengembangan Perangkat Lunak Berskala Besar

essays-star 4 (214 suara)

Penggunaan mockup dalam pengembangan perangkat lunak telah menjadi praktik umum dalam industri. Mockup berfungsi sebagai alat visualisasi yang membantu tim pengembangan dan stakeholder memahami dan setuju pada desain dan fungsi aplikasi sebelum pengembangan sebenarnya dimulai. Namun, dalam proyek pengembangan perangkat lunak berskala besar, penggunaan mockup dapat menimbulkan sejumlah tantangan, termasuk masalah komunikasi dan koordinasi, serta beban kerja yang berat dalam membuat dan memperbarui mockup.

Apa itu mockup dalam pengembangan perangkat lunak?

Mockup dalam pengembangan perangkat lunak adalah representasi visual dari antarmuka pengguna yang digunakan untuk memvisualisasikan desain, fungsi, dan alur kerja aplikasi sebelum pengembangan sebenarnya dimulai. Mockup membantu tim pengembangan dan stakeholder memahami bagaimana aplikasi akan bekerja dan terlihat. Ini adalah alat yang sangat berguna dalam proses pengembangan perangkat lunak karena memungkinkan perubahan dan penyesuaian sebelum kode sebenarnya ditulis, menghemat waktu dan sumber daya.

Apa tantangan utama dalam menggunakan mockup dalam proyek pengembangan perangkat lunak berskala besar?

Tantangan utama dalam menggunakan mockup dalam proyek pengembangan perangkat lunak berskala besar adalah komunikasi dan koordinasi antara tim pengembangan dan stakeholder. Dalam proyek berskala besar, ada banyak orang yang terlibat dan setiap orang mungkin memiliki pemahaman dan harapan yang berbeda tentang bagaimana aplikasi harus bekerja dan terlihat. Ini bisa menyebabkan kesalahpahaman dan konflik. Selain itu, membuat dan memperbarui mockup untuk proyek berskala besar bisa menjadi tugas yang memakan waktu dan sumber daya.

Bagaimana solusi untuk mengatasi tantangan dalam menggunakan mockup dalam proyek pengembangan perangkat lunak berskala besar?

Solusi untuk mengatasi tantangan dalam menggunakan mockup dalam proyek pengembangan perangkat lunak berskala besar adalah dengan menggunakan alat dan teknologi yang tepat. Alat-alat ini dapat membantu memfasilitasi komunikasi dan koordinasi antara tim pengembangan dan stakeholder, serta mempercepat proses pembuatan dan pembaruan mockup. Selain itu, penting juga untuk memiliki proses dan pedoman yang jelas tentang bagaimana menggunakan mockup dalam proyek.

Mengapa penting menggunakan mockup dalam pengembangan perangkat lunak?

Penggunaan mockup dalam pengembangan perangkat lunak sangat penting karena dapat membantu memvisualisasikan desain dan fungsi aplikasi sebelum pengembangan sebenarnya dimulai. Ini memungkinkan tim pengembangan dan stakeholder untuk melihat dan memahami bagaimana aplikasi akan bekerja dan terlihat, serta membuat perubahan dan penyesuaian sebelum kode sebenarnya ditulis. Dengan demikian, mockup dapat membantu menghemat waktu dan sumber daya, serta mengurangi risiko kesalahan dan masalah dalam pengembangan perangkat lunak.

Apa peran mockup dalam proyek pengembangan perangkat lunak berskala besar?

Dalam proyek pengembangan perangkat lunak berskala besar, mockup berperan sebagai alat komunikasi dan visualisasi yang penting. Mockup membantu tim pengembangan dan stakeholder memahami dan setuju pada desain dan fungsi aplikasi. Selain itu, mockup juga dapat digunakan sebagai referensi selama proses pengembangan, membantu memastikan bahwa semua fitur dan fungsi dikembangkan sesuai dengan rencana dan harapan.

Meski tantangan yang ada, penggunaan mockup dalam proyek pengembangan perangkat lunak berskala besar tetap sangat penting. Dengan alat dan teknologi yang tepat, serta proses dan pedoman yang jelas, tantangan ini dapat diatasi. Dengan demikian, mockup dapat terus berfungsi sebagai alat komunikasi dan visualisasi yang efektif, membantu memastikan bahwa proyek pengembangan perangkat lunak dapat berjalan dengan lancar dan berhasil.